NV Learning Academy J-SHS is a four-year high school of expansive scale in Las Vegas, Nevada, overseen by Clark County, works with 3,352 students in grades 6 through 12. Compared to the state average of about 973 students per school, that is 245% bigger than typical.
Clark County runs 375 schools in total, collectively educating 301,622 students. NV Learning Academy J-SHS is one of those campuses.
Demographically, NV Learning Academy J-SHS lists that the largest single group is Hispanic at 47%, but no single group is in the majority. The remainder breaks down as 20% Black, 17% White, 8% multiracial, 5% Asian. The wider county runs roughly 32% Hispanic, putting the school's mix visibly more Hispanic than the area baseline.
On the income-and-resources front, The school lists 155 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 21.6:1.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 72.6:1 average. The school occupies a metropolitan site. As a virtual school, attendance and instruction happen remotely rather than in person.
Over the past 7-year window.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at NV Learning Academy J-SHS has ticked up 2150%, going from 149 students in 2018 to 3,352 in 2025. The White share of enrollment fell from 52% to 17% over that span. Class-load math has loosened: from 5.0:1 in 2018 to 21.6:1 in 2025.
